    A computer which is supposed to be under my care has seemingly gone belly up. When it starts it counts the RAM and then when it tests the drives (1xHDD and 1xoptical) it lists them and then says "System Drive failed." Then there's a nasty clicking sound. That's it, until you shut it down.

    Normally I'd simply write this one off and may be even find some emergency data recovery service.

    However, the computer is "on the bench" already because it caught what I gather is potentially a nasty virus - Windows XP Recovery. I thought it was gone, as none of the items on the MG checklist (MBAM, SAS particularly) came up with anything non-kosher. However, I now can't check this - or even run the logs past you - as everything is now in a computer which will not even finish the POST.

    I know that "XP Recovery" can make it impossible to do anything but re-installing Windows. Is it possible that a virus could cause this to happen (on several re-boots) to hardware, or have I simply got to a point where the HDD packed it in, as HDDs will do.

    Sounds more like you have hardware problems now. You may have had some malware but it is not causing these problems especially clicking sounds. That would more likely be a failed drive. If you cannot access the drive as a slave drive to another computer that boots, you will likely need to install a new hard disk and then the OS and everything else needed from scratch.
